Since the late 80s and 90s, the internet has transformed the way humans access information, and web development has continued to evolve. Its central importance to our digital world means web developers are in high demand. Fortunately, anyone can learn the technical skills needed to be front-end, back-end, or full-stack (both front- and back-end) developers. However, mastering semantic markup can often feel like navigating through HTML hell, especially for those new to web development. Imagine the risks of running your product’s backend on a poorly designed service. Firstly, you are at great risk of getting hacked or losing important data to repetitive system failure.
Benefits of Back-End Development
By providing pre-built modules, libraries, and tools, they simplify the development process. This saves developers from having to start from scratch when creating features unique to a given application. Backend in web development refers to the server-side part of an application, managing data, databases, and server logic.
Apps you can build using PHP
- Ruby is a dynamic, object-oriented programming language known for its simplicity and productivity.
- Spring Boot is particularly well-suited for building enterprise-level applications and microservices.
- It offers robust machine learning tools, high-quality storage solutions, and seamless integration with Google’s services.
- Use load balancing, caching mechanisms, and efficient database queries to ensure your server can handle the surge.
- As technology continues to advance at a rapid pace, businesses are faced with the challenge of navigating the complex tech landscape to ensure they stay competitive and innovative.
In conclusion, backend development services are essential for building robust, scalable, and secure server-side components of web applications, software, and digital platforms. By outsourcing services for backend development to dedicated professionals or development agencies, businesses can leverage expertise, reduce time-to-market, and focus on core competencies. Mastering the backend is crucial for developing efficient server-side code and optimizing database queries. By following best practices, using the right tools, and implementing optimization techniques, you can create backend systems that are fast, reliable, and scalable.
When is Golang Backend ideal for your business?
The backend is just like the admin panel, where you can easily access, edit and see the world behind the curtain and make sure everything functions as it should without issues or interruptions whatsoever.
When is Flask Backend ideal for your business?
This implementation of the MVC pattern allows for separation of concerns and modularity in the web application code, making it easier to maintain and scale over time. The Observer Pattern is a design pattern that allows an object (the subject) to notify other objects (the observers) when its state changes. It provides a way for objects to communicate with each other without having direct knowledge of each other’s existence.
Best Practices for Automated Testing
Also, it simplifies scaling and migrating your applications as per the requirements. The radical shift in the backend development has brought about a significant change in the backend development process worldwide. Due to this exponential growth of the backend development, it is crucial to keep up with the sheer amount of technology quality backend in your WEB site at their disposal. Building scalable and reliable web apps is made easier with Express.js, a flexible and simple Node.js web application framework.
Mastering the Backend: Tips for Developing Efficient Server-Side Code and Optimizing Database Queries
Additionally, they specialize in enterprise app modernization, ensuring businesses stay at the forefront of technology. With FinGo, embrace a more secure and convenient way to interact and transact. Backend developers design and implement data processing pipelines to ingest, transform, Programming language and analyze large volumes of data.
Popular Frameworks for Backend Development
Scalability is the ace up the sleeve for when your app grows faster than a teenager. This involves the intricate details of server-side development, ensuring the server is robust and responsive. Backend technologies like Node.js, Python with Django, Ruby on Rails, Java Spring, and PHP Laravel are the engines powering server-side processes. Regular updates, adherence to security best practices, and a proactive approach to security are essential in addressing these concerns. Email Marketing can boost SEO indirectly by bringing traffic to your website.